Materials Manager Essential Duties and Responsibilities

The Materials Manager helps establish the database parameters for Material Requirement Planning (MRP) and related production software systems.

Assist with establishing and maintaining business practices, procedures and documentation that ensure control of supplier releases, incoming material shipments, receiving documents, inventory levels, material storage and movement, and shipments to the customer.

Review the schedule variation of customer schedule changes and recover premium freight costs as required.

Lead Materials Annual Profit Planning and Monthly Outlooks.

Monitor the activities of subordinates to ensure accuracy and integrity of all materials related to record‑keeping.

Monitor and measure supplier performance to ensure compliance with established quality and delivery standards.

Document and manage customer delivery performance, which includes on‑time delivery, shipment accuracy, packaging issues, etc.

Maintain excellent customer relations, including supplier delivery performance.

Oversee the data and maintenance of the Bill of Materials database, monitoring the performance of date implementation changes to the bill of material and loading of new end items.

Minimize inventory levels on balance‑out parts and, when appropriate, submit an obsolescence claim.

Conform to all BOS and IATF requirements applicable to the position.

Review the job performance of each subordinate so that employee training and development may be utilized per company policy.

Ensure safe operation of all material handling equipment and its maintenance.

Ensure timely licensing requirements and testing for all team members who operate material handling equipment.

Review that all storage and warehouse racking and forklift safety standards are maintained.

Help establish and maintain business practices, procedures and documentation that ensure control of standard receiving procedures and reporting of receiving discrepancies.

Establish and maintain business practices, procedures and documentation that:

ensure control of standard shipping procedures;

ensure control of standard documentation and record‑keeping for returnable container tracking, including tracking of damaged containers and repairs.

Establish goals and action plans for continued reduction in the cost of packaging, material handling, and department purchase expense, for updating and identifying improvements for an indirect labor tool for managing material handling efficiency, to measure production downtime caused by material handling and replenishment processes, and for continued reduction in the cost of transportation, package handling, and piece price and inventory levels.

Daily measurement of Truckload Utilization Management (TUMS) and report out to highlight potential cost savings from freight mode changes.

Maintain compliance of all company customs processes and procedures.

Report accidents, occupational illnesses, and HSE&E emergencies, and inform supervisor of known HSE&E conditions.

Actively participate in Health/Safety/Environmental investigations and the 8D process in order to develop root‑cause analysis for problem resolution.

Ensure required warehouse and safety audits are complete for you and your team.

Work with knowledge of customer specific requirements.

Perform any miscellaneous duties as assigned by your department manager.

Materials Manager Required Education And Experience

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ience in Materials Management.

Five to ten years in Materials Management.

Experience in manufacturing, preferably J‑IT Automotive Sequencing.

Knowledge of Material Requirement Planning (MRP) or equivalent; preferred ERP experience with QAD & SAP.

Strong Excel and Microsoft Applications skills.

Experience overseeing salary and hourly employees.
